The annual salary statistics of other financial specialists in Boise City-Nampa, Idaho is shown in Table 1. The wage data of other financial specialists in Boise City-Nampa is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$48,520 |
25th Percentile Wage | $53,490 |
50th Percentile Wage | $68,410 |
75th Percentile Wage | $105,140 |
90th Percentile Wage | $151,950 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for other financial specialists in Boise City-Nampa, Idaho in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$151,950.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$68,410.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$48,520.
